Theoretically, the stock’s price can rise infinitely higher, and therefore, the risk is also … WebShort Selling Fees For a short position, you need to borrow shares of a company before you sell them. The cost associated with a short sale is the fee for borrowing the stocks of said company. The stock loan rate changes on a daily basis based on market condition.

WebA short sale transaction is like a mirror image of a long trade where margin is concerned. Under Regulation T, short sales require a deposit equal to 150% of the value of the position at the time the short sale is executed. This 150% includes the full value of the short (100%), plus an additional margin requirement of 50% or half the value of ...
